
Syllabus: GS3/Science and Tech
In News
- Google DeepMind announced that its AI model C2S-Scale generated a new hypothesis about cancer cell behavior that was later confirmed in lab experiments.
C2S-Scale
- It is a family of large language models (LLMs) built upon Google’s Gemma-2 architecture.
- It is designed to interpret biological data by converting single-cell RNA sequencing into simplified “cell sentences”.
- It is trained on over 50 million cells and the 27-billion-parameter model learns gene expression patterns across tissues and diseases, enabling it to reason about cellular behavior in natural language.
Latest Developments
- C2S-Scale generated a novel hypothesis that the drug silmitasertib could make certain cancer cells more visible to the immune system when combined with low levels of interferon.
- Lab experiments confirmed this prediction in neuroendocrine cancer cells, showing a marked increase in antigen presentation under the specified conditions.
Role of AI and LLMs in Healthcare
- Transformative Technology: AI, especially Large Language Models (LLMs), is revolutionising healthcare by analysing vast biomedical and clinical datasets for faster diagnosis and innovation.
- Decoding Biology: Models like C2S-Scale interpret cellular and genetic signals, helping scientists understand disease mechanisms and cellular behaviour.
- Digital Scientific Partner: LLMs act as virtual collaborators, generating testable hypotheses, validating data, and accelerating biomedical research.
- Drug Discovery: They simulate drug–cell interactions, identify new therapeutic targets, and reduce the time and cost of R&D cycles.
- Precision Medicine: Enable personalised treatment based on individual genetic and molecular profiles, improving efficacy and reducing side effects.
- Patient Care & Engagement: A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ants offer 24×7 support, post-treatment guidance, and lifestyle counselling.
- Ethical Oversight: Ensuring data privacy, transparency, and accountability remains essential to integrate AI responsibly in healthcare.
| About Cancer – Overview: It refers to a group of diseases characterized by the rapid growth of abnormal cells that can invade nearby tissues and spread to other organs (metastasis), which is the leading cause of cancer-related deaths. – Causes: It develops through a multi-stage process influenced by genetic factors and external agents, including physical (e.g., radiation), chemical (e.g., tobacco, alcohol, asbestos), and biological carcinogens (e.g., viruses and bacteria). 1. Age increases cancer risk due to accumulated exposures and declining cellular repair mechanisms. – Prevention & Treatment: Early detection and proper treatment significantly improve outcomes. Prevention measures include avoiding tobacco and alcohol, maintaining a healthy diet and weight, regular exercise, vaccinations, sun protection, safe radiation use, and minimizing exposure to pollutants and carcinogens. Related Steps in India – The National Cancer Registry Programme (NCRP) under ICMR has been tracking cancer incidence, burden, and trends since 1982, playing a vital role in gathering and analyzing data, enabling evidence-based policy decisions. – Union Budget 2025-26: Prioritizing Cancer Care. ![]() – National Programme for Prevention and Control of Cancer, Diabetes, Cardiovascular Diseases and Stroke (NPCDCS) – The NPCDCS is a flagship initiative under the National Health Mission (NHM) focused on controlling non-communicable diseases (NCDs), including cancer. – Launched in 2018, Ayushman Bharat provides universal health coverage for vulnerable populations, including cancer care. 1. It covers chemotherapy, radiotherapy, and surgical oncology, ensuring treatment within 30 days. – In April 2024, India achieved a historic milestone in cancer care with the launch of NexCAR19, the nation’s first indigenously developed CAR-T cell therapy, created through a groundbreaking collaboration between IIT Bombay, Tata Memorial Centre, and ImmunoACT. – In Sep 2024, India, in partnership with the US, Australia, and Japan, launched the Quad Cancer Moonshot to eliminate cervical cancer across the Indo-Pacific region. |
